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/flash/4.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181

Warning: file_get_contents(/data/phpspider/zhask/data//catemap/5/actionscript-3/7.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Flash 如何在FP9包装文件中使用Pixel Bender_Flash_Actionscript 3_Pixel Bender - Fatal编程技术网

Flash 如何在FP9包装文件中使用Pixel Bender

Flash 如何在FP9包装文件中使用Pixel Bender,flash,actionscript-3,pixel-bender,Flash,Actionscript 3,Pixel Bender,我们创建嵌入第三方包装SWF文件中的Flash游戏,这些文件将导出用于FP9 如果我创建了一个使用Pixel Bender类着色器ShaderData的FP10 SWF,当我在FP10播放器的FP9包装中运行它们时,会抛出一个错误 VerifyError:错误1014:找不到类flash.display::Shader 有没有办法访问这些FP10类?或者最外层包装的版本决定了子SWF可以使用什么?这与applicationDomain有关吗 谢谢你的帮助, JamesHm.我做了类似的事情-如果

我们创建嵌入第三方包装SWF文件中的Flash游戏,这些文件将导出用于FP9

如果我创建了一个使用Pixel Bender类着色器ShaderData的FP10 SWF,当我在FP10播放器的FP9包装中运行它们时,会抛出一个错误

VerifyError:错误1014:找不到类flash.display::Shader

有没有办法访问这些FP10类?或者最外层包装的版本决定了子SWF可以使用什么?这与applicationDomain有关吗

谢谢你的帮助,
James

Hm.我做了类似的事情-如果你制作了一个包含任何类导入的SWF文件,然后从另一个不导入它们的SWF文件加载,你可以访问这些类

我不确定根据定义是否可能抛出编译时错误,但肯定有可能让一个实例在子SWF中定义一些东西,然后通过MovieCliptheLoader.content.theInstance进行访问


这里的问题是本机flash库可能不包括在内,毕竟它们是运行时的一部分。因此-尝试实例访问,除此之外,我想不出任何解决方案。

我从kirupa.com的Seniour那里得到了一个明确的答案-不可能在FP9包装器中使用FP10类

初始SWF(实例化播放器的SWF)确定了向所有后续SWF公开的API。如果您有一个包装器SWFin9,SWF10内容加载到其中,那么该内容将只有对SWF9API的API访问权。这是故意的